有 Java 编程相关的问题?

你可以在下面搜索框中键入要查询的问题!

javanet。ucanaccess。jdbc。UcanaccessSQLException

我正在尝试从MS Access数据库读取数据。 一切都很顺利。 当涉及到多值字段时,我得到以下错误

代码:

String[] name = new String [50];
resultSet.getString("DummyColumn");

错误:

net.ucanaccess.jdbc.UcanaccessSQLException: UCAExc:::4.0.4 incompatible data type in conversion: from SQL type OTHER to java.lang.String, value: instance of org.hsqldb.types.JavaObjectData

我尝试了一种变通方法,将代码更改为:

String[] name = new String [50];
name[i]=resultSet.getObject("DummyComun").toString();

现在我没有得到错误,但结果是一个无法读取的格式 像这样的

[Lnet.ucanaccess.complex.SingleValue;@5c993e56

共 (0) 个答案